Juneau renters: Apply now for statewide rental assistance program

February 16, 2021 – FYI, News

Juneau renters can now apply for up to 12 months of assistance to pay for their rent and/or utilities through the statewide Alaska Housing Rent Relief program. Apply at AlaskaHousingRelief.org or call 1-833-440-0420.

The Alaska Housing Finance Corporation will administer up to $200 million in federal funds to eligible Alaskan renters through the COVID-19 rent relief program. The application period opened today, February 16, and applications will be accepted until March 5 at 11:59 p.m. Payments will be directed to landlords, property managers, and utilities.

Under the program, up to 12 months of financial assistance can be provided to pay rent and/or utility expenses. To be eligible, you must demonstrate negative economic or financial hardship due directly or indirectly to the pandemic and demonstrate a risk of housing instability and/or homelessness.
